I purchased 3 x HP EliteDesk 705 Mini's on a pretty deal. Not the best configuration out there for TMM nodes, but it's what I've got to work with. I've added RAM, ordered USB 3.1 nics, and now I'm trying to decide how best to fill the available storage slots.
Each unit has 1 x m.2 and 1 x 2.5in expansion for storage. I plan to use mirrored USB boot drives, so I've got both slots open.
Use case is basic homelab virtualization (likely proxmox) for pet projects, learning, media and home network loads, etc.
Options I've considered:
- keep existing NVMe drive for fast(er) storage (256GB WD SN520) and fill the 2.5in bay with the largest used enterprise SSD I can afford.
- replace existing m.2 with 1TB sata/nvme and add matching 1TB sata in 2.5in bay, then mirror them.
- another option I haven't thought of??
